Access the client profile

  1. Navigate to ClientsProfile.
  2. You’ll see a list of all clients in your database.
  3. Select the client you want to set up invoicing for.
2

Understand the accounting code

  1. On the client profile, locate the Accounting Code field.
  2. The accounting code is a mapping code that links Visualcare data to Xero (or your accounting system).
  3. It determines which contact in Xero invoices will be sent to.
3

Link a client to Xero

  1. Click the Accounting Code dropdown.
  2. If the client is not listed in Xero:
    • Click Send Contact to Xero.
    • This will create a contact in Xero using the data from Visualcare.
  3. After this, the Accounting Code field will populate with the client’s name, confirming they are now in Xero.
4

Set up a payer

The Payer represents the entity responsible for paying invoices on behalf of the participant (e.g., a plan manager or NDIS for agency-managed clients).To create a payer:
  1. Navigate to MaintenancePayers.
  2. Create a new payer (e.g., Plan Manager or NDIS).
  3. Assign an Accounting Code that maps to the corresponding Xero contact.
  4. Back on the client profile, select the payer from the dropdown.
When exporting invoices, the system will reference the payer’s accounting code to send invoices to the correct Xero contact. Some providers prefer leaving the payer blank and using the client’s accounting code directly - this allows invoices to be addressed to the client but still send to the plan manager email within Xero.
5

Handle mixed plan-managed and agency-managed services

  1. Create two separate agreements for the client:
    • Plan-managed services - payer can be left blank (system defaults to the client accounting code).
    • Agency-managed services - payer must be set as NDIS.
  2. Link the agency-managed agreement to the NDIS payer, which in turn links to the NDIS accounting code.
  3. This ensures invoices are sent to the correct payer for each type of service.
